A sphere of radius R and density `rho_1` is dropped in a liquid of density `sigma`. Its terminal velocity is `v_1`. If another sphere of radius `R` and density `rho_2` is dropped in the same liquid, its terminal velocity will be:A. `((rho_2-sigma)/(rho_1-sigma))v_1`B. `((rho_1-sigma)/(rho_1-sigma))v_1`C. `((rho_1)/(rho_2))v_1`D. `((rho_2)/(rho_1))v_1`

Answer» Correct Answer - A
`6pietaRv_1=(4)/(3)piR^3(rho_1-sigma)`
`6pietaRv_2=(4)/(3)piR^3(rho_2-sigma)`
`(v_2)/(v_1)=((rho_2-sigma)/(rho_1-sigma))`
